GOP Presidential Frontrunner Unveils Comprehensive Economic Plan

On June 2, 2024, the leading Republican contender for the presidential nomination made headlines with the unveiling of an extensive economic plan aimed at reshaping America’s fiscal and regulatory landscape. This proposal emphasizes deep tax cuts, significant deregulation, and targeted infrastructure investments. The candidate’s strategy reflects a vision of revitalizing economic growth and fostering job creation throughout the United States.

A Bold Vision for Economic Revival

Regarded as a principal figure in the GOP’s 2024 campaign, the Republican frontrunner framed his economic initiative as a roadmap to combat economic stagnation and revive American prosperity. During a keynote address delivered to a large audience in Des Moines, Iowa, he underscored the pressing need to cut bureaucratic red tape, streamline government expenditure, and enable the private sector to drive innovation and job growth. He stated, “Our economy has been burdened by excessive taxes and crippling regulations for far too long. It’s time to unleash the full potential of American businesses, create millions of new jobs, and ensure every hardworking family has the opportunity to thrive.”

Tax Cuts: A Central Pillar of the Plan

At the heart of this economic strategy is a comprehensive package of tax reforms designed to lower tax rates for individuals, families, and corporations. The plan proposes substantial reductions in corporate taxes to encourage domestic investments and improve the nation’s global competitiveness. Additionally, middle-class families could see benefits from raised standard deductions and expanded child tax credits, providing more disposable income for American households. This approach is largely influenced by supply-side economics, which suggests that lowering taxes can stimulate economic growth by increasing consumer spending and encouraging business investment. However, critics caution that these tax cuts might result in rising deficits without corresponding reductions in government spending.

Deregulation: Cutting Red Tape to Boost Innovation

Another significant component of the proposal is a comprehensive push to deregulate key industries, including energy, manufacturing, and technology. The candidate contended that excessive regulation has inhibited economic dynamism, stifled entrepreneurial activity, and made expansion more difficult for businesses. He passionately declared, “Washington’s overreach has strangled our economy with unnecessary rules and mandates. We will put an end to this regulatory assault, clear the path for innovation, and ensure American workers and businesses are no longer held back by government interference.” The plan aims to simplify the approval processes for crucial infrastructure and energy projects, thereby accelerating economic activity and creating jobs in various sectors. While many industry leaders have praised this initiative, environmental advocates raise alarms about the possible erosion of environmental safeguards.

Infrastructure Investments: Building for the Future

In a break from conventional conservative views, this economic plan also emphasizes a substantial investment in infrastructure. The proposal outlines plans to modernize and enhance America’s roads, bridges, airports, and broadband networks. This investment, according to the candidate, is vital for both short-term job creation and long-term economic productivity. He noted, “Our nation’s infrastructure is crumbling, and it’s holding us back. Investing in these critical projects will create good-paying jobs today while building the foundation for a stronger, more competitive economy tomorrow.”

Mixed Reactions to the Plan

The announcement of this economic strategy has elicited varied responses from political analysts, business leaders, and voters alike. Supporters from within the Republican Party have lauded the proposal as a daring and comprehensive approach to restore economic leadership in the U.S. One prominent GOP strategist remarked, “This is exactly what our country needs—a clear, forward-looking plan to grow our economy, create jobs, and reduce government interference.” Conversely, Democrats quickly criticized the initiative, expressing concerns that it disproportionately benefits the wealthy and corporations while neglecting income inequality and social safety nets. They also questioned how the tax cuts and infrastructure investments would be financed, warning that such a plan could exacerbate the federal deficit. A notable Democratic lawmaker stated, “This isn’t an economic plan—it’s a giveaway to billionaires and big corporations. Once again, working families are being left behind.”
